 A.P. tourism sector suffers estimated ₹2,000 crore loss due to COVID-19 lockdown.

 New Tourism Policy

Government Measures:

 State has vast tourism potential and efforts were on further development of places suited for
Adventure tourism, River tourism, Beach tourism, Eco tourism, Temple tourism.

 Encouragement of private investments: Tenders will be called soon to develop 12 tourist


attractions in all the 13 districts under the Public-Private Partnership (PPP) mode.”Invited pvt players to
set up 5, 7 star hotels.

 Temple development under PRASAD SCHEME (Pilgrimage rejuvenation and Spiritual


Augmentation Drive). Ex - Simhachalam temple selected for 53 cr worth works

 Trade registration with tourism department: Under this hoteliers, tour operators, lodges furnish
details, facilities they are offering with tariffs. This allows tourists to have prior information about their
travel, boarding, and lodging. This ensures quality services to tourists.

 Developing district wise tourism circuits, popularizing local cultures. Ex: Etikoppaka, Lambasingi,
Araku.
